Vriezenveen is a railway station in Vriezenveen, The Netherlands. The station was opened on 1 October 1906 and is on the single track Mariënberg–Almelo railway. The line is primarily used by school children in the mornings and afternoons. The train services are operated by Arriva.

Bus services
There is no bus service at this station. The nearest bus stop is De Merel, 15 minutes away (by walking) from the station.
